Output 23f7459830a338102dd9f62e20cc76ea8358c990ca99f59a5e8d46ce4b5721cb:0

value
36370588
script pubkey
OP_0 OP_PUSHBYTES_20 b3758710e26780523d5d32dcc84022504db56650
address
bc1qkd6cwy8zv7q9y02axtwvsspz2pxm2ejs657tqm
transaction
23f7459830a338102dd9f62e20cc76ea8358c990ca99f59a5e8d46ce4b5721cb
spent
true